Transaction 591b1c8da53cae4747355ee8c37edc8fe5aa9dba3238f9675885eed1f2eb5617

1 Input
2 Outputs
  • 591b1c8da53cae4747355ee8c37edc8fe5aa9dba3238f9675885eed1f2eb5617:0
  • value  42150875
    address  1DxkSDZqDsWPu7vgzP85WyHcB92L8Z8vZK
  • 591b1c8da53cae4747355ee8c37edc8fe5aa9dba3238f9675885eed1f2eb5617:1
  • value  18180774
    address  3FevK3tpg2V7GYYFw12qFEhjUmsHFJBrQH